上传资源列表
-
Dart语言中的M叉树最小深度求解算法
大小:12K 更新时间:2026-01-27 下载积分:2分
【资源说明】这段代码定义了一个M叉树节点类M叉树Node,包含一个值和一个子节点列表。minDepth函数用于计算M叉树的最小深度,采用递归方式逐层向下遍历子节点。代码中的关键点包括可迭代对象、深度参数和递归调用。...
-
迷宫最短路径求解算法:使用Dart语言实现深度优先搜索
大小:12K 更新时间:2026-01-27 下载积分:1分
【资源说明】该代码使用Dart语言编写的迷宫最短路径算法,通过深度优先搜索算法遍历迷宫中的所有位置,找到最短路径。迷宫的二维数组表示,其中每个元素表示墙壁或路径。函数接受起始位置和终点位置作为参数,并输出...
-
Dart语言实现简单商品推荐系统示例
大小:12K 更新时间:2026-01-26 下载积分:2分
【资源说明】这段代码使用Dart语言展示了如何设计一个简单的商品推荐系统。系统包含一个商品类和一个推荐系统类,用于添加商品、查找与指定类别相关的产品列表并根据一些假设的评分规则进行推荐。示例中添加了一些商...
-
Dart语言实现两指操作的最短路径算法
大小:13K 更新时间:2026-01-26 下载积分:1分
【资源说明】在Dart语言中,编写一个两指操作的最短路径的程序可能涉及图形和路径规划。需要使用图的数据结构,如邻接矩阵或邻接列表,以及Dijkstra算法或A*搜索算法等算法来实现。使用优先队列来选择下一个要检查的...
-
Dart代码:寻找小于给定值的子序列列表
大小:12K 更新时间:2026-01-26 下载积分:2分
【资源说明】这段Dart代码使用动态规划的方法来寻找一个列表中所有子序列,其中子序列的和小于给定的值T。它首先创建一个动态规划数组,然后从列表的末尾开始向前遍历,对于每个数,检查是否可以将该数添加到以当前...



